admin 8 March,2024

WebRTC Development Services

Free Consultation

We create customised WebRTC development solutions.

Our team of WebRTC experts helps you develop and design unique WebRTC applications for businesses of different sizes. We offer top WebRTC development services and are committed to delivering the best solutions to meet your specific requirements.

ravi garg, mss, website, webrtc, logo

WebRTC Services we offer

Explore endless possibilities with WebRTC and create 360-degree solutions for real-time communication

ravi garg, mss, website, services, webrtc mobile app development

WebRTC Mobile App Development

We offer a comprehensive range of services to help you leverage the power of WebRTC technology to create feature-rich and engaging mobile applications with real-time communication capabilities.

  • Ensures scalability, reliability, and security for real-time communication
  • Offers training sessions and documentation to educate your teams
  • Ensures up-to-date, secure, and optimised applications for performance
Read Moreicon
ravi garg, mss, website, services, webrtc web application development

WebRTC Web Application Development

We offer various services related to designing, developing, and implementing real-time communication solutions using WebRTC technology. We create customised WebRTC application development solutions.

  • Drive innovation, improve efficiency, and achieve business objectives
  • Seamless integration of third-party APIs and services with existing web applications
  • Ensure the smooth operation of the applications with continuous support
Read Moreicon
ravi garg, mss, website, services, webrtc api development

WebRTC API Development

Our WebRTC development services help you build browser add-ons and set up data and media connections. We assist in integrating any third-party API to improve the performance of your application.

  • Optimises media quality and performance
  • Send and receive text messages, files, or other application-specific data in real-time
  • Customise and extend the functionality to suit your requirements
Read Moreicon

WebRTC Multi-Platform Streaming

We offer services to leverage WebRTC technology for multi-platform streaming applications. Our WebRTC developers provide end-to-end services, including consultation, development, integration, testing, deployment, and support.

  • Builds robust and scalable multi-platform streamlining applications
  • Enhances performance to handle a large number of users and high bandwidth media streamlining
  • Ensures compatibility, performance, and reliability of WebRTC-based streaming applications
Read Moreicon
ravi garg, mss, website, webrtc, services, live video streaming app development

WebRTC Live video Streaming App Development

We create custom live streaming applications based on your specific needs. From consultation and planning to development, integration, design, testing, maintenance, and support, we provide complete solution for successful live-streaming experiences.

  • Regular updates, bug fixes, security patches, and technical support
  • Enhance overall user experience
  • Reach a wider audience and monetise their live-streaming content
Read Moreicon
ravi garg, mss, website, webrtc, services, webinar and event broadcasting

Webinar and Event Broadcasting

We offer an end-to-end WebRTC tech-solution for organisations to host webinars, virtual events, and live broadcasts. Our WebRTC experts help with initial consultation, custom development, deployment, training and ongoing support, delivering seamless and impactful experiences to their audiences.

  • Achieves high availability and scalability during peak events
  • Communicates smoothly between systems and provides smooth data transfer
  • Ensures stability, performance, and compatibility across different devices and web browsers
Read Moreicon
ravi garg, mss, website, webrtc development services, logo

Create custom real-time communication WebRTC app

Contact us

Features of WebRTC

Build engaging WebRTC solutions for encrypted peer-to-peer communications with its powerful features.

ravi garg, mss, website, features of webrtc

Allows direct communication between browsers or devices without any intermediary servers to establish real-time communication with low latency. The technology traverses Network Address Translation (NAT) and firewall devices, establishing direct connection.

Provides APIs for capturing audio and video from user devices (microphones and cameras) and streaming them directly between peers. WebRTC allows high-quality audio and video calls, conferences, and streaming applications.

WebRTC supports a data channel for peer-to-peer communication of arbitrary data. The data channel shares files, text, chat, gaming, and more. It establishes a direct connection between the users after signalling.

The WebRTC feature is available in most browsers, including Chrome, Firefox, Safari, and Edge, and on mobile platforms like Android and iOS. This feature allows developers to create cross-platform apps for a variety of devices.

WebRTC supports adaptive bitrate control, which adjusts the quality of audio and video streams based on network conditions. It helps optimise bandwidth usage and maintain a smooth communication experience even in fluctuating network conditions.

WebRTC uses encryption mechanisms to ensure a secure peer-to-peer communication. It uses DTLS (Datagram Transport Layer Security) for encrypting data streams and SRTP (Secure Real-Time Transport Protocol) to protect audio and video streams.

Read More


Benefits of WebRTC Application Development

Our WebRTC developers are highly experienced and understand different WebRTC use cases. We offer an end-to-end business-specific WebRTC solution for you.

Real-time communication

WebRTC enables real-time communication directly within web browsers and mobile applications without plugins or additional software, allowing instant interaction between users and leading to more engaging and productive communication experiences.

ravi garg, mss, website, webrtc, benefits, real-time communication


WebRTC incorporates encryption mechanisms to ensure secure communication between peers. Strong security helps protect sensitive information and ensures that communication sessions are private and secure using DTLS and SRTP.

ravi garg, mss, website, webrtc, benefits, security

High-Quality Audio and Video

WebRTC supports high-quality audio and video streaming, allowing users to communicate with clear and crisp streams. It helps create ideal applications for video conferencing, audio and video calling, and live streaming.

ravi garg, mss, website, webrtc, benefits, high-quality audio and video

Easy integration

WebRTC provides simple APIs for integrating real-time communication features into web and mobile applications. It enables developers to add audio and video conferencing, data sharing, messaging, and other real-time communication capabilities to their applications.

Looking for a secure WebRTC solution?

Our WebRTC experts are here to help. Fill out the form below, and our team will reach out to you promptly.

Our WebRTC Development Process

We focus on understanding our customers needs to form a collaborative partnership between us. We believe in open communication and welcome feedback, with transparency as our core value.


Initial Consultation

Initial consultation includes understanding your goals, requirements, and challenges. Our team collaborates with you to understand your company's needs, target audience, desired features, and technical specifications.


Requirement Analysis

We conduct a thorough requirement analysis to determine the scope of the project. We identify critical functionalities, technical requirements, integration needs, and any constraints or limitations that must be addressed during development.


Architecture and Development

We develop a comprehensive architecture and design for your WebRTC solution based on the requirements analysis. Once the architecture and design are complete, our skilled developers will begin the development process.


Integrations and Testing

As development progresses, we focus on integrating various WebRTC solution components and performing rigorous testing to ensure functionality, performance, security, and compatibility.



After testing and validation, we put your WebRTC solution into production. Our team handles the deployment process, configures server infrastructure, and ensures that your solution is configured for maximum performance, dependability, and scalability.


Support and Maintenance

We offer reliable support and maintenance services to keep your WebRTC solution running smoothly. Our team provides technical support, troubleshooting assistance, updates, and enhancements to address any issues or updates needed post-deployment.

Why choose MSS as your WebRTC Development Company?

At Master Software Solutions, we understand the critical role that real-time communication plays in today's digital landscape. With businesses trying to connect seamlessly and effectively with customers, employees, and partners, WebRTC technology has emerged as a powerful tool to enable audio and video communication.

ravi garg, mss, website, webrtc, expertise and experience

Expertise and Experience

Our WebRTC developers have years of experience and extensive knowledge of developing real-time communication solutions. We have successfully delivered a wide range of WebRTC-based solutions across industries, including audio and video conferencing, data sharing, and messaging.

ravi garg, mss, website, webrtc, dedicated experts

Dedicated Experts

We understand that every business is unique, with its own set of requirements and challenges. Whether you need a video conferencing platform, a live streaming application, or a real-time messaging solution, we work closely with you to develop a solution that aligns with your business needs.

Highly Updated Tech Stack

Our team stays at the forefront of technology trends and innovations, leveraging tools, frameworks, and best practices to deliver high-performance, scalable, and secure WebRTC solutions that drive business growth and success.

ravi garg, mss, website, webrtc, around the clock tech support

Around the Clock Tech Support

Our commitment to customer satisfaction is not limited to delivering WebRTC solutions. We provide 24*7 support and maintenance services to ensure that your solution remains secure, up-to-date, and performing at its best.

ravi garg, mss, website, webrtc, quality assurance

Quality Assurance

MSS prioritises quality in everything we do. Our WebRTC solutions are rigorously tested and satisfy the highest standards of quality and dependability because we adhere to strict quality assurance procedures and best practices.

ravi garg, mss, website, webrtc, transparent communication

Transparent Communication

We support open and honest communication with our clients at every stage of the development process. We keep you updated at every stage of the project, from the beginning to the end, making sure that your suggestions are included in the finished product.

Hire WebRTC Developer

Transform your customer interaction through our WebRTC application development services. Discuss your business requirements and get a detailed estimate of your project.

calendarSchedule a Developer Interview
ravi garg, mss, website, hire webrtc developer

Industries We Serve

WebRTC technology has become popular in the last few years in various industries due to its powerful features. We serve a wide array of industries, which include:

ravi garg, mss, website, webrtc, industries, logo, e-learning


ravi garg, mss, website, webrtc, industries, logo, media and entertainment

Media and Entertainment


ravi garg, mss, website, webrtc, industries, logo, health care and fitness

Health care and Fitness

ravi garg, mss, website, webrtc, industries, logo, commerce and marketing

Commerce and Marketing

ravi garg, mss, website, webrtc, industries, logo, gaming


Use Case

Learn how This WebRTC application has allowed musicians to collaborate and perform online.

An online community for musicians that allows them to collaborate and perform online together while sitting in different parts of the world. Jamming (playing music together) was a great challenge during COVID-19, which led to the creation of real-time audio device, that used WebRTC technology. We have used this technology to amplify audio and video and help users have the lowest latencies while creating music.

Read Moreicon

Let’s Discuss Your Project.

Share your ideas and requirements in the fields below, and we’ll get back to you soon.

Frequently Asked Questions

WebRTC application development enables peer-to-peer audio, video, and data communication without the use of plugins or third-party software. WebRTC benefits applications by providing low latency and high-quality communication capabilities, increasing user engagement, and allowing for seamless collaboration.

WebRTC allows you to implement a variety of features in your app, such as audio and video calling, screen sharing, file sharing, text chat, live streaming, recording, remote desktop control, and more. These features can be customised and tailored to meet the specific needs of your application and audience.

You can hire WebRTC developers who have the skills, experience, and expertise to successfully deliver your project on time and within budget. It is crucial to do your research. Contact us to hire a dedicated WebRTC developer.  

Any application that requires real-time audio, video, or data communication can benefit from WebRTC technology. It suits a wide range of applications, including video conferencing platforms, live streaming applications, virtual classrooms, telemedicine solutions, customer support tools, online gaming platforms, and more.

Free WordPress Themes, Free Android Games